The Journal of Precision Medicine: About

The business functions as a vertical digital publisher monetising a specialised professional audience. It creates and distributes editorial content in precision medicine to attract healthcare and life sciences readers, then sells access to that audience through advertising inventory, sponsorships and integrated marketing placements to industry advertisers.

The Journal of Precision Medicine: Market Position

The Journal of Precision Medicine is a specialised digital publication focused on precision and personalised medicine. It publishes editorial content, research-oriented analysis and industry commentary aimed at healthcare and life sciences professionals, positioning itself as a content bridge between molecular research and clinical application.

Commercially, the publication appears to operate primarily as a niche B2B media property. It generates revenue from advertising placements, sponsorships and related media exposure sold to pharmaceutical, biotech and healthcare marketers seeking access to a targeted professional audience. The asset is part of the Crain Communications portfolio following Crain's acquisition of Kneed Media, the publication's former parent.
